Special Conditions for U-Mail Service

The U-Mail Service (the “Service”) is a service made available by the Company to the Customer subject to the Company's General Conditions of Service and these Special Conditions.

If any of these Special Conditions are inconsistent with the General Conditions of Service these Special Conditions will prevail.

Capitalised terms in these Special Conditions have the meanings given to them in Clause 8 of the General Conditions of the Service as applicable.

U-Mail Service

The Service provides the Customer with a unified messaging service by providing an integrated mailbox for voice, facsimile and email services.

The Service consists of a allocated U-Mail number and a U-Mail email account which are accessed by the use of a PIN. While the Customer can nominate only one fixed line service to be linked directly to the U-Mail number, the Customer can call forward any number of voice (both mobile and fixed) or facsimile services to the allocated U-Mail number and can also forward other email addresses to the U-Mail email account.

The service provided by CWHKTC to the Customer can be accessed using either a phone or a web browser and allows the Customer to hear voice messages either over the phone or through the multi-media system of a PC. The Customer can also view stored faxes over the Internet. The Service will also store email messages and allow the Customer to send, receive, reply and forward email from the Customer's U-Mail email account. In addition the Service also enables the Customer to direct emails to a particular fax machine or to listen to stored emails through a phone through the use of a text to speech synthesiser.

The Service can notify Customers of messages by sending a particular dial tone to the fixed line service to which the Service has been linked. In addition the Customer may choose the option of having short message service sent to their mobile phone to alert them to the arrival of particular classes of messages. In order to support this functionality Customers must have access to short messaging services on their mobile network.

Storage Limits

The Customer acknowledges that the Company has set an upper limit of storage space in relation to the Customer's U-Mail message box:

  1. a maximum of 20 voice/fax message or 100 pages of facsimile
  2. a maximum of 5 megabytes for email messages

The Customer also acknowledges that the Service is only capable of storing individual facsimile messages of 20 pages or less and voice messages of less than 1 minute duration. The Customer also acknowledges that the Service cannot store attachments over 2 megabytes.

Further the Customer acknowledges that where a facsimile or voice message has been read by a Customer and saved in the Service the maximum storage time for that message is 30 days. On expiry of 30 days all saved messages will be deleted.
